Performs advanced Patient Care Coordinator duties with a high level of autonomy and competency. Serves as a key member of the department, delivering excellent customer service and supporting strong patient-clinician relationships. In addition to core responsibilities, handles administrative tasks for a busy clinical practice.

Schedule: FT, 40 hours.Monday - Friday, will be working an 8-hr shift between the hours of 8am - 6pm.

Location: 147 Milk St. Boston, MA (Post Office Square)

Dept: Internal Medicine / Family Medicine

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Serve as a role model and mentor for support staff; assist with onboarding and training
  • Manage complex scheduling tasks, including appointment booking, template adjustments, and patient outreach
  • Ensure accurate data collection and reporting; handle follow-up activities and referral tracking
  • Deliver exceptional customer service, resolving escalated issues and supporting patient satisfaction
  • Oversee waiting room operations, verify patient information, and assist with check-in/check-out processes
  • Complete and process forms, prior authorizations, prescription renewals, and other documentation
  • Collaborate with supervisors on coverage and workflow; lead huddles as needed
  • Participate in quality improvement initiatives and special projects

Required Qualification:

  • High School Diploma/GED (or higher)
  • 1+ years of customer service or healthcare experience in a medical setting
  • Intermediate level of computer proficiency

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Associate's Degree or higher in related field
  • Proven solid technical proficiency in Microsoft Office, scheduling software and electronic medical records systems (Epic or equivalent)
  • Proven solid problem solving and complex patient management skills
